Tim – Environmental Engineer
Posted in Careers
What does he do?
Environmental engineers use advanced principles of biology, chemistry, and environmental science to solve environmental and public health issues, such as water and air pollution and waste disposal. They may be required to inspect and evaluate industrial and municipal facilities and programs to assess their compliance with environmental regulations. They may work with environmental scientists, planners, hazardous waste technicians, engineers, and other specialists to address environmental problems in ways that protect humans, wildlife, and natural resources.
What background do you need?
- B.S. in engineering
- Some coursework in biology and chemistry
Average Salary
$83,000
